General description

Filter Code: FGLP
Filter Type: Screen filter
Our Fluoropore® membrane is a hydrophobic, polytetrafluoroethylene (PTFE) polymer membrane bonded to a high density polyethylene support to improve the handling characteristics of the filter for normal applications. Fluoropore membranes provide broad chemical compatibility, high flow rates and consistency. (Please note that catalogue numbers containing "FHUP" are unlaminated, or produced without a backing.)

Our Omnipore membrane is a hydrophilic PTFE membrane that is compatible with virually all solvents, acids, and alkaline solutions.

Features & Benefits:
- Biologically and chemically inert
- High porosity yields high flow rates
- Hydrophobic and hydrophilic PTFE varieties available for filtration of aqueous and organic-based samples

Applications:
- Fluoropore Membrane: Clarifying Acids, Bases and Solvents; Air Monitoring; Filtering and Venting Gases; UV Spectroscopy

- Omnipore Membrane: Filtration of Aqueous Solutions, Clarifying Acids and Alkaline Solution

Application

  • Clarifying acids, bases, and solvents
  • Filtering or venting gases
  • UV spectroscopy
  • Particle monitoring
  • HPLC, UPLC, LC-MS/MS mobile phase filtration
  • Microplastics analysis
